Windows启动pycharm报错:Failed to load JVM DLL


问题出现

安装好pycharm后,启动主程序时报错:

Failed to load JVM DLL C:\Program Files\JetBrain.s\PyCharm Community Edition 2020.1.1\jbr\ \bin\server\jvm.dll 
If you already have a 64-bit JDK installed, define a JAVA_HOME variable in Computer > System Properties > System Settings > Environment Variables. 

通用解决方案

经查阅资料,发现是因为系统缺少Microsoft Visual C++ 2010 Redistributable Package
于是进行安装:

32 bit: http://www.microsoft.com/download/en/details.aspx?id=5555
64 bit: http://www.microsoft.com/download/en/details.aspx?id=14632
参考网址:https://www.cnblogs.com/whu-2017/p/8984038.html

我的解决方案

我正确安装Microsoft Visual C++ 2010 Redistributable Package又重启后,相同错误依然存在
于是尝试以管理员身份运行主程序,程序正常运行。
目前未知导致此问题的原因。
为了方便,你也可以更改快捷方式的选项,使其自动以管理员身份运行。

其他解决方案

博主未尝试该方案,请自行判断。

1.下载JDK_8.0.1310.11_32bit;(下载链接:https://pan.baidu.com/s/16Wsq3S1isYAHLIPEJujymw 密码:hf2n)
2.配置环境变量:JAVA_HOME;
3.重启电脑让配置的环境变量生效;
4.运行PyCharm,问题解决。
————————————————
版权声明:本文为CSDN博主「望见明月」的原创文章,遵循CC 4.0 BY-SA版权协议,转载请附上原文出处链接及本声明。
原文链接:https://blog.csdn.net/u013751642/article/details/82659091


文章作者: BoyInTheSun
版权声明: 本博客所有文章除特別声明外,均采用 CC BY 4.0 许可协议。转载请注明来源 BoyInTheSun !
 上一篇
pyecharts实例————绘制中国各省高考人数和大学数量可视化地图 pyecharts实例————绘制中国各省高考人数和大学数量可视化地图
目标通过提供的csv文件,利用pyecharts(v1.7),在中国地图上展示各省的高考人数和大学数量。 分析csv文件由于数据较少,直接在此列出 ,高考人数,,大学数量, 省/市,2017年,2016年,211&985大学数量,公办本科大
2020-05-12
下一篇 
通过高级启动拯救损坏的Windows10系统 通过高级启动拯救损坏的Windows10系统
Windows10自发布以来,各种bug从未间断,系统损坏也是常有的事。如果你随身携带pe系统,那么无需阅读此文。拯救的第一步就是**进入Win10高级启动**,一般的,如果系统损坏,会**自动进入**,如果没有自动进入,可以**连续异常关机**(按电源键七秒)**三次**。如果你闲来无事,可通过`Windows设置->更新和安全->恢复->高级启动->立即重新启动`进入。
2020-04-24
  目录